        public bool Receive(string sender, byte[] payload)
        {
            using var stream = new MemoryStream(payload);
            // parse name
            var name = stream.ReadEnd();

            if (stream.Length - stream.Position < 2)
            {
                return(false);
            }
            // parse config
            var wrapper   = new NetworkDataReader(stream);
            var dimension = wrapper.ReadByte();
            var frameMode = wrapper.ReadByte() != 0;
            var rest      = stream.Length - stream.Position;
            // parse data
            Func <ITopic> newTopic, newData;

            switch (dimension)
            {
            case 2:
                newTopic = () => frameMode
                        ? (ITopic) new FrameContainer2D()
                        : (ITopic) new Accumulator2D();
                newData = () => {
                    var count  = rest / SizeOfV2;
                    var points = new V2[count];
                    for (var i = 0; i < points.Length; ++i)
                    {
                        points[i] = (wrapper.ReadFloat(),
                                     wrapper.ReadFloat());
                    }
                    return(frameMode
                            ? (ITopic) new FrameContainer2D(points)
                            : (ITopic) new Accumulator2D(points));
                };
                break;

            case 3:
                newTopic = () => frameMode
                        ? (ITopic) new FrameContainer3D()
                        : (ITopic) new Accumulator3D();
                newData = () => {
                    var count  = rest / SizeOfV3;
                    var points = new V3[count];
                    for (var i = 0; i < points.Length; ++i)
                    {
                        points[i] = (wrapper.ReadFloat(),
                                     wrapper.ReadFloat(),
                                     wrapper.ReadFloat());
                    }
                    return(frameMode
                            ? (ITopic) new FrameContainer3D(points)
                            : (ITopic) new Accumulator3D(points));
                };
                break;

            case 4:
                newTopic = () => frameMode
                        ? (ITopic) new FrameContainer4D()
                        : (ITopic) new Accumulator4D();
                newData = () => {
                    var count  = rest / SizeOfV4;
                    var points = new V4[count];
                    for (var i = 0; i < points.Length; ++i)
                    {
                        points[i] = (wrapper.ReadFloat(),
                                     wrapper.ReadFloat(),
                                     wrapper.ReadFloat(),
                                     wrapper.ReadFloat());
                    }
                    return(frameMode
                            ? (ITopic) new FrameContainer4D(points)
                            : (ITopic) new Accumulator4D(points));
                };
                break;

            default:
                return(false);
            }

            // save data
            var title = $"{sender}: {name}";

            lock (_dictionary) {
                if (_dictionary.TryGetValue(title, out var topic))
                {
                    return(topic.Add(newData()));
                }

                _dictionary.Add(title, newTopic());
                return(false);
            }
        }
